On today’s show, Russ & Rachel discuss the clunker of a game for the Philadelphia Flyers vs the Calgary Flames. We get into defensive pairing changes, the power play, team effort, and more.Plus we break down the Zamula deal. Then we continue our 2026 NHL Draft coverage with a look at Lativan Prospect Alberts Šmits.
